2,147,530,176 is a composite number, even.
2,147,530,176 (two billion one hundred forty-seven million five hundred thirty thousand one hundred seventy-six) is an even 10-digit number. It is a composite number with 168 divisors, and factors as 2⁶ × 3² × 11 × 19 × 17,839. Its proper divisors sum to 4,921,391,424,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x8000B5C0.
